Hazards should be eliminated to the extent possible rather than depending on workers to follow an operations manual.

Fail-safe position of control valves in supply lines must be set correctly to prevent damage to pressure vessels.

Disable the fueling process if the operator does not follow the proper sequence of steps in the fueling procedure. Improve the fueling procedure to make it inherently impossible for the sequence to be done improperly with the same result.
